Commercial Description:
The leaves - at the height of their color, but before the inevitable fall. And the apples - ripe for the picking, and the absolute peak of their flavor. It's this moment that you'll find captured in our new Leinenkugel's Apple Spice. We take the fresh, delicious taste of real apples - as crisp as the first bite off the tree - and add just a touch of cinnamon for a hint of spice. The result is a mouthwatering blend that's perfect for sharing with friends. It's flavor to the core. We use over 2000 pounds of apples in every brew.

Bottle. Poured a clear amber with a large creamy white head that was lasting and produced fair lacing. Heavy apple and cinnamon aroma. Medium body with a sticky texture. Heavy sweet apple and cinnamon flavor with an average green apple finish. Good full flavored fruit brew.

12 oz bottle consumed at my friends’ house in Minneapolis. Thin lasting white head, bubbly god body....fresh, light sweet cider nose, cinnamon ginger and plum featured as well...soft juicy body, hints of tartness, not excessively sweet....just a touch metallic late, but not enough to seriously damage things...overall, not bad and one of the better offerings from this Wisconsin institution.
